THE CAMP TRANSFORMATION CENTER is Hiring a Front Desk Receptionist Near Oceanside, CA

THE CAMP CHINO TC

COMPANY OVERVIEW

The Camp Transformation Center is a radically different type of gym. We realized that while everyone knows what it takes to lose weight – eat healthier and work out more – millions of people struggle to get results. They believe that in this era of skyrocketing obesity, there is a better way to help the massively undeserved audience.

The Camp's program consists of group training with dynamic interval workouts, nutrition and supplement plans, highly qualified trainers, and a ton of positive emotional support. The Camp is a community of people who will treat you like family. For more information, visit www.thecamptc.com.

POSITION:

The Sales Associate (front desk) interacts daily with members, incoming inquiries from potential new clients, and provides excellent customer service that ties in with our Culture Blueprint everyday!

DUTIES

  • Check members and guests into club with enthusiasm and high-energy
  • Greet and connect with every guest and member in a positive and friendly manner
  • Deliver excellent customer service to all club guests
  • Professionally present company programs and products to guests and prospects
  • Implement sales process to book appointments and generate membership sales. This includes conducting sales follow up calls, texts, emails, etc.
  • Conduct studio tours with new guests while building rapport
  • Sell memberships, challenges, supplements, and apparel
  • Answer all incoming phone calls and obtain appropriate information or take messages
  • Data entry and inventory check/restocking
  • Maintain cleanliness and organization of the club
  • Help disinfect/sanitize equipment
  • Any other duties as assigned

REQUIREMENTS:

  • Strong customer service skills
  • Bilingual
  • CPR/AED certified
  • Sales experience preferred
  • Strong oral and written communication skills
  • Confidence in generating personal sales and conducting sales follow ups
  • Ability to help drive our revenue streams: memberships, supplements, and challenges
  • Complete administrative work consistently and accurately
  • Must be fluent in English and have excellent communication skills
  • Carry strong interpersonal skills in person, on the telephone and via email
  • Ability to build positive relationships and rapport with members and staff

COMPENSATION & BENEFITS:

  • This position offers a very competitive hourly wage
  • Commission paid on sales
  • Potential growth within studio such as director positions

Job Types: Full-time, Contract

Pay: $16.00 - $18.00 per hour

Benefits:

  • 401(k)
  • Dental insurance
  • Health insurance
  • Paid time off
  • Vision insurance

Language:

  • Bilingual (Required)

License/Certification:

  • CPR / AED Certification (Required)

Ability to Relocate:

  • Oceanside, CA 92056: Relocate before starting work (Preferred)

Work Location: In person
